| """Generate DLL/SO dispatching functions. |
| """ |
| |
| |
| # Adjust path |
| import os.path |
| import sys |
| sys.path.insert(0, os.path.join(os.path.dirname(__file__), '..')) |
| |
| |
| import specs.stdapi as stdapi |
| |
| |
| def function_pointer_type(function): |
| return 'PFN_' + function.name.upper() |
| |
| |
| def function_pointer_value(function): |
| return '_' + function.name |
| |
| |
| class Dispatcher: |
| |
| def dispatchModule(self, module): |
| self.dispatchModuleDecl(module) |
| self.dispatchModuleImpl(module) |
| |
| def dispatchModuleDecl(self, module): |
| for function in module.functions: |
| self.dispatchFunctionDecl(module, function) |
| |
| # define standard name aliases for convenience, but only when not |
| # tracing, as that would cause symbol clashing with the tracing |
| # functions |
| print('#ifdef RETRACE') |
| for function in module.functions: |
| print('#define %s _%s' % (function.name, function.name)) |
| print('#endif /* RETRACE */') |
| print() |
| |
| def dispatchFunctionDecl(self, module, function): |
| ptype = function_pointer_type(function) |
| pvalue = function_pointer_value(function) |
| print('typedef ' + function.prototype('* %s' % ptype) + ';') |
| print('extern %s %s;' % (ptype, pvalue)) |
| print() |
| |
| def dispatchModuleImpl(self, module): |
| for function in module.functions: |
| self.dispatchFunctionImpl(module, function) |
| |
| def dispatchFunctionImpl(self, module, function): |
| ptype = function_pointer_type(function) |
| pvalue = function_pointer_value(function) |
| |
| if function.type is stdapi.Void: |
| ret = '' |
| else: |
| ret = 'return ' |
| |
| print('static ' + function.prototype('_fail_' + function.name) + ' {') |
| self.failFunction(function) |
| print('}') |
| print() |
| |
| print('static ' + function.prototype('_get_' + function.name) + ' {') |
| self.invokeGetProcAddress(module, function) |
| print(' %s%s(%s);' % (ret, pvalue, ', '.join([str(arg.name) for arg in function.args]))) |
| print('}') |
| print() |
| |
| print('%s %s = &%s;' % (ptype, pvalue, '_get_' + function.name)) |
| print() |
| |
| def getProcAddressName(self, module, function): |
| raise NotImplementedError |
| |
| def invokeGetProcAddress(self, module, function): |
| ptype = function_pointer_type(function) |
| pvalue = function_pointer_value(function) |
| getProcAddressName = self.getProcAddressName(module, function) |
| print(' %s _ptr;' % (ptype,)) |
| print(' _ptr = (%s)%s("%s");' % (ptype, getProcAddressName, function.name)) |
| print(' if (!_ptr) {') |
| print(' _ptr = &%s;' % ('_fail_' + function.name)) |
| print(' }') |
| print(' %s = _ptr;' % (pvalue,)) |
| |
| def failFunction(self, function): |
| print(r' const char *_name = "%s";' % function.name) |
| if function.type is stdapi.Void or function.fail is not None: |
| print(r' os::log("warning: ignoring call to unavailable function %s\n", _name);') |
| if function.type is stdapi.Void: |
| assert function.fail is None |
| print(' return;') |
| else: |
| assert function.fail is not None |
| print(' return %s;' % function.fail) |
| else: |
| print(r' os::log("error: unavailable function %s\n", _name);') |
| print(r' os::abort();') |
